Understanding this form

The Request for Cancellation of Notice of Contract form allows individuals to request the cancellation of a recorded Notice of Contract with the recorder of mortgages. This form is essential when a contractor has completed their obligations, and it states that more than 30 days have passed since a Notice of Termination of work was filed without any claim or privilege being submitted within that timeframe. This form ensures that your records are clear and up-to-date, differing from other forms that may simply notify parties of contract changes.

What’s included in this form

  • Request section: The individual requests cancellation of the Notice of Contract.
  • Notice of Termination: Indicates when the termination of work was filed.
  • Timeframe verification: Confirms that more than 30 days have lapsed since the termination notice.
  • Claim or privilege statement: Affirms that no statement was filed within the 30-day period.
  • Signatures: Requires signatures from the individual and the contractor, acknowledging payment in full.

When this form is needed

This form is applicable in scenarios where an individual has a completed contract and needs to cancel the Notice of Contract that was previously recorded. You should utilize this form if a Notice of Termination of work has been filed, if the contractor has been paid in full, and if you want to clear any claims regarding the completed work.

Who should use this form

  • Individuals who have entered into a contract for work performed.
  • Contractors who need to acknowledge payment in full for completed services.
  • Homeowners or property owners wishing to clear their records of outdated contract notices.

How to complete this form

  • Enter the date of the original Notice of Contract.
  • Provide the date when the Notice of Termination of work was filed.
  • Confirm that more than 30 days have passed since the termination was filed.
  • State that no claim or privilege was filed within the specified period.
  • Sign and print your name, then have the contractor acknowledge full payment.

Typical mistakes to avoid

  • Failing to wait the required 30 days before filing for cancellation.
  • Not correctly signing or printing names as required.
  • Overlooking the need for the contractor’s acknowledgment of payment.
